/*
Theme Name: J911S
Theme URI: http://twerp.com
Template: responsive
Author: Twerp
Author URI: http://twerp.com
Description: This child theme is based on Responsive Theme. Responsive Theme is a flexible foundation with fluid grid system that adapts your website to mobile devices and the desktop or any other viewing environment. Theme features 9 Page Templates, 11 Widget Areas, 6 Template Layouts, 4 Menu Positions and more. Powerful but simple Theme Options for full CMS control with easy Logo Upload and Social Networking. Responsive is WooCommerce Compatible, Multilingual Ready (WPML), RTL-Language Support, Retina-Ready, Search Engine Friendly, W3C Markup Validated and currently translated into over 45 languages. Cross-Browser compatible. Official support forum (http://cyberchimps.com/forum/free/responsive/)
Tags: white,black,gray,light,custom-menu,custom-header,custom-background,one-column,two-columns,left-sidebar,right-sidebar,theme-options,threaded-comments,full-width-template,sticky-post,translation-ready,rtl-language-support,responsive-layout,fluid-layout,featured-images, twerp
Version: 1.9.8.2.1472550372
Updated: 2016-08-30 01:46:12

*/




/* ---> HEADER <--- */

#header {
    margin: 0;
	border: 0px solid green !important;
	height: 156px !important;
	background-color:#051f4e;
	background-image:url(../../../images/NAVs/J911S_Header.01.jpg) !important;
}

#header_box {
	border: 0px solid red !important;
	margin: 0 auto !important;
    max-width: 1366px !important;
    padding: 0px !important;
	
}

.top-widget {
    background: none;
    border: none;
    clear: none;
    float: left;
    min-height: 0;
    padding: 0 3px 0 0;
    text-align: right;
    width: 45%;
	border: 1px solid yellow !important;
}


/* ---> NAV AREA <--- */

.main-nav {
    float:left !important;
	clear:none !important;
	border: 0px solid green !important;
}


.ubermenu-responsive-toggle.ubermenu-responsive-toggle-main {
    font-size: 16px;
    color: #ffffff;
	padding-top:113px !important;
}








/* ---> CONTENT <--- */


#container {
	border: 0px solid red !important;
	margin: 0 auto;
    max-width: 1316px;
    padding: 0px 25px;
	background-color:#ffffff !important;
	
}

#wrapper {
    -webkit-border-radius: 0px !important;
    -moz-border-radius: 0px !important;
    background-color: #ffffff !important;
    border: 0px solid #e5e5e5 !important;
    border-radius: 0px !important;
    clear: both !important;
    margin: 0px auto 20px auto !important;
    padding: 0 0 0 0 !important;
    position: relative !important;
	
}

#content {
    margin-top: 0px !important;
    margin-bottom: 20px !important;
	background-image:url(../../../images/NAVs/J911S_Content-BG.01.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top right !important; 
	
}

#content-archive {
    margin-top: 0px !important;
    margin-bottom: 20px !important;
	background-image:url(../../../images/NAVs/J911S_Content-BG.01.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top right !important; 
}


#content-archive .title-archive {
	display:none !important;
}


#content-full-home {
	border: 0px solid yellow !important;
	padding:0 !important;
	margin: 0 !important;
	background-color: #ffffff !important;
}


.post-entry {
    clear: both;
	padding-right:20px !important;
}

.post-entry img {
    border: 1px solid #999999;
}

.post-entry-home {
    clear: both;
}

.post-data {
    clear: both;
    font-size: 14px;
    font-weight: 700;
    margin-top: 20px;
	border-top: 1px dotted #999999;
	border-bottom: 1px dotted #999999;
	padding-top:8px !important;
	padding-bottom:8px !important;
}

.post-data a, .post-data a:visited {
    font-weight: 700;
	color: #0066cc !important;

}

.read-more {
    clear: none;
    font-weight: 700;
}

.read-more a, .read-more a:visited {
    font-weight: 700;
	color: #0066cc !important;

}


div.pdfemb-viewer {
    overflow: hidden;
    line-height: 1;
    margin: 0 0 10px 0 !important;
    padding: 0px;
    border: 1px solid black;
    position: relative;
    text-align: left;
    direction: ltr;
}

.J911S_bio-box {
	background-image:url(../../../images/NAVs/J911S_Content-BG.01.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top right !important; 
	-webkit-border-radius: 8px !important;
    -moz-border-radius: 8px !important;
	}


/* ---> SIDEBAR (RIGHT) <---*/

#widgets {
    margin-top: 20px;
}

.widget-wrapper {
    border: 0px solid #eeeeee;
    margin: 0 0 20px;
    padding: 20px;
	background-image:url(../../../images/NAVs/J911S_Content-BG.01.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top right !important; 
	-webkit-border-radius: 8px;
    -moz-border-radius: 8px;
}

.widget-wrapper-backup {
    -webkit-border-radius: 4px;
    -moz-border-radius: 4px;
    background-color: #f7f7f7 !important;
    border: 0px solid #eeeeee;
    border-radius: 4px;
    margin: 0 0 20px;
    padding: 20px;
}

.widget-wrapper li {
	border-bottom: 1px dotted #999999 !important;
	margin-bottom: 3px !important;
}

/* ---> HOME ONLY <--- */

#home_blue-bar {
    border: 0px solid red !important;
	margin: 0 !important;
}

#home_blue-bar .panel-grid-cell {
    padding-left: 0px !important;
    padding-right: 0px !important;
}


#pg-159-0 .panel-grid-cell {
    padding-left: 15px;
    padding-right: 15px;
	background-image:url(../../../images/NAVs/J911S_Content-BG.01.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top right !important; 
}

#pgc-159-0-2 {
    width: 134px !important;
}

.sow-carousel-wrapper ul.sow-carousel-items li.sow-carousel-item h3 a {
    text-decoration: none;
    color: #ffffff !important;
}

.sow-carousel-wrapper ul.sow-carousel-items li.sow-carousel-item h3 a:hover {
    text-decoration: none;
    color: #f3aa09 !important;
}


.home_quote {
	width: 1212px !important;
	height:396px !important;
	background-image:url(../../../images/NAVs/Quotey-BG.jpg) !important;
	background-repeat: no-repeat !important;
    background-attachment: scroll !important;
    background-position: top center !important; 
	margin: 50px 0px 0px 0px;
	align-content:center !important;
	padding:50px !important;
	}

.quotey {
	font-size: 32px !important;
    font-weight: 400 !important;
	line-height: 42px !important;
	color:#051f4e !important;
	margin: 20px 0px 0px 0px !important;
	align-content:center !important;
	border: 0px solid red !important;
	padding: 50px !important;
	}

.quoted {
	font-size: 16px !important;
    font-weight: 800 !important;
	line-height: 22px !important;
	text-transform:uppercase !important;
	color:#051f4e !important;
	align: center !important;
	align-content:center !important;
	border-top: 2px dotted #999999;
	border-bottom: 2px dotted #999999;
	padding-top:8px !important;
	padding-bottom:8px !important;
	padding-left: 50px !important;
	padding-right: 50px !important;
	}

.topbox {
	font-size: 16px !important;
	line-height: 20px !important;
}

.rightbar {
	
	margin: 0px 0px 0px 0px !important;
	padding: 0px 0px 0px 0px !important;

	}
	
.textwidget img{
    margin: 0px 0px 0px 0px !important;
}

/* ---> FOOTER AREA <--- */

#footer {
    max-width:100% !important;
    margin: 0 !important;
    height: 156px !important;
	background-color:#051f4e !important;
	border: 0px solid red !important;
}

#footer-wrapper {
	max-width: 1366px !important;
	margin: 0 auto !important;
	border: 0px solid yellow !important;
	font-size:small !important;
	font-weight:bold !important;
	color:#ffffff !important;
}

#footer-wrapper a {
	font-size:small !important;
	font-weight:bold !important;
	color:#f3aa09 !important;
}

#footer .social-icons {
	display:none;
    list-style: none;
    line-height: normal;
    padding: 0;
    margin: 0;
    text-align: right;
	border: 0px solid blue !important;
}

.footer-menu  {
    margin-left: 0 !important;
    padding: 20px 0 0 0 !important;
	font-weight:bold !important;
	text-transform: capitalize !important;
	color:#ffffff !important;
}




/* ---> ADDED RESPONSIVE STYLEZ BELOW ONLY <--- */


@media screen and (max-width: 980px) {
	
	#content {
    margin-top: 0px !important;
    margin-bottom: 20px !important;
	background-image: none !important;
	background-repeat: none !important;
    background-attachment: none !important;
    background-position: none !important; 
} 
	

#content-archive {
    margin-top: 0px !important;
    margin-bottom: 20px !important;
	background-image: none !important;
	background-repeat: none !important;
    background-attachment: none !important;
    background-position: none !important; 
}

.home_quote {
	display:none !important;
	}
	
}

@media screen and (max-width: 650px) {
	
	
#header {
    margin: 0;
	border: 0px solid green !important;
	height: auto !important;
	background-repeat: repeat !important;
    background-attachment: scroll !important;
    background-position: top center !important;
	background-image:url(../../../images/NAVs/J911S_Content-BG.03.jpg) !important;
}

.ubermenu-responsive-toggle.ubermenu-responsive-toggle-main {
    font-size: 16px;
    color: #ffffff;
	padding-top:10px !important;
	background-color:#051f4e !important;
}


	
	}


@media screen and (max-width: 1278px) {
	
.home_quote {
	width: 90% !important;
	background-size: 90% !important;
	}
	
.quotey {
	width: 90% !important;
	font-size: 22px !important;
    font-weight: 400 !important;
	line-height: 32px !important;
	color:#051f4e !important;
	margin: 20px 0px 0px 0px !important;
	align-content:center !important;
	border: 0px solid red !important;
	padding: 50px !important;
	}

.quoted {
	width: 90% !important;
	font-size: 14px !important;
    font-weight: 800 !important;
	line-height: 18px !important;
	text-transform:uppercase !important;
	color:#051f4e !important;
	align: center !important;
	align-content:center !important;
	border-top: 2px dotted #999999;
	border-bottom: 2px dotted #999999;
	padding-top:6px !important;
	padding-bottom:6px !important;
	padding-left: 50px !important;
	padding-right: 50px !important;
	}
	
.rightbar, #pgc-159-0-2 {
	display: none !important;
	}
	
#pgc-159-0-1 {
    width: 70%;
}


	
	
	}


